Alivdand Population - Nashik, Maharashtra
Alivdand is a small village located in Surgana Taluka of Nashik district, Maharashtra with total 46 families residing. The Alivdand village has population of 188 of which 89 are males while 99 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Alivdand village population of children with age 0-6 is 28 which makes up 14.89 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Alivdand village is 1112 which is higher than Maharashtra state average of 929. Child Sex Ratio for the Alivdand as per census is 750, lower than Maharashtra average of 894.
Alivdand village has lower literacy rate compared to Maharashtra. In 2011, literacy rate of Alivdand village was 73.75 % compared to 82.34 % of Maharashtra. In Alivdand Male literacy stands at 79.45 % while female literacy rate was 68.97 %.

Alivdand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 46 | - | - |
Population | 188 | 89 | 99 |
Child (0-6) | 28 | 16 | 12 |
Schedule Caste |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Schedule Tribe | 188 | 89 | 99 |
Literacy | 73.75 % | 79.45 % | 68.97 % |
Total Workers | 120 | 53 | 67 |
Main Worker | 51 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 69 | 3 | 66 |
